Which health care provider order should the nurse question?
1. Endotracheal suctioning every hour
2. Endotracheal suctioning as needed
3. Maintain NPO status while client is ventilated
4. Intake and output every 4 hours
Endotracheal suctioning every hour
Rationale: Suctioning of a client should always be based upon client need and not routinely ordered. The other orders would be not be abnormal.
